Hey guys, wondering if you can help me. I've been getting quite a bit of water (soaked, actually) on my drivers side carpet up the front part. The car is a 2007 Camry Grande with a sunroof.

The water only comes in when it is raining, even while the car is parked. I have tried manually to test the windscreen using soapy water but have had no luck. Behind the pedals doesn't feel wet either up the back there.

I've read that it can be a few things - a leaky windscreen, or blocked sunroof drainage.

Does anyone have any tips or clues as to further diagnose this? It's starting to smell... :(
